At the height of the American Revolution, seventeen-year-old Rachel must flee her home in New York City to escape the imminent British invasion. She settles with her aunt and uncle in Philadelphia, which is still free, but will soon fall into enemy hands. There, an old friend from New York, Alexander Hamilton, approaches her and asks her to become an American spy.
Rachel chooses Captain John André, a high-ranking British officer, as her target. He eventually breaks down and gives her military secrets; and Rachel, week after week, inds her way through the streets of Philadelphia every Saturday after religious services to deliver coded letters to "Will," a fellow spy. Is she being followed? Will her victim learn of her espionage? She recalls Hamilton's warning: "If caught, you will hang."
